Output cebf68e4984753687216c840ff557550e2792cb6f0e4b1377bcbb48164e44c56:10

value
583498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68e2a877980014201e7cbf877ef9ec0797585dd5 OP_EQUAL
address
3BFbiyQFz9Uj7Umx3QmnkKCMPMvFmd1k6K
transaction
cebf68e4984753687216c840ff557550e2792cb6f0e4b1377bcbb48164e44c56
confirmations
171101
spent
true